Hi Reed,
By solidify, do you mean have the charger retain those settings after power is removed? If so, the answer is no. The register settings return to default values if the watchdog timer expires or if VBUS and BAT pin voltages drop before their respective UVLO voltages.

There are other issues as follows:
1. If the battery is not connected and the input is powered normally, and the CE PIN is pulled low, what is the voltage of VSYS at this time?
2. Resistance setting for charging temperature range, Is there a table for calculating resistance values based on battery NTC parameters?
3. the datasheet 8.3.6, How to understand this:
No battery or battery removed while charge enabled and TS pin function is disabled -
4. Do you have any relevant SDKs or software examples?
Hi Reed,
Regarding 1, SYS voltage pulses between BATREG setting and MINSYS setting as the BAT capacitors charge, terminate, recharge, repeat, assuming no TS fault due to missing thermistor.
Regarding 2, there is no table but attached is an excel spreadsheet that should help.3718.BQ2579X_TS_Calc.xlsx
Regarding 3, see my response to 1 above. With no battery, no TS fault and charge enabled, SYS and BAT pulse.
Regarding 4, linux driver for the family is at the link below. The driver simply helps with I2C register reads and writes.

Hi Shen,
If no battery, power applied, /CE=low and TS fault due to missing thermistor (i.e. TS not disabled), V(SYS) does not pulse.
Regarding VBAT_UVLO reports undervoltage lockout, meaning when the IC doesn't have high enough voltage for I2C to function and SDRV to turn on the shipFET if used in battery only mode (no input power).
